How much do associate computer science j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 13, 2026, the average hourly pay for associate computer science in Cincinnati, OH is $18.26,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.52 and $19.38 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Associate in Computer Science,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Associate in Computer Science, you need foundational knowledge in programming, algorithms, data structures, and typically a bachelor’s deg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with programming languages like Python, Java, or C++, experience with version control systems such as Git, and understanding of databases are commonly required. Strong analytical thinking, problem-solving skills, and the ability to collaborate effectively with others help you stand out in this role. These competencies ensure you can successfully contribute to software development projects, solve technical challenges, and support team goals in a dynamic technology environment.

What types of projects and technologies can an Associate Computer Science professional expect to work on in their first year?

As an Associate Computer Science professional, you will often be assigned to entry-level projects such as developing or maintaining software applications, testing code, or assisting with database management. You'll likely work with common programming languages like Java, Python, or C++, and may be introduced to collaborative tools such as version control systems (e.g., Git). The team environment typically includes regular code reviews and mentorship from senior engineers, providing opportunities to learn best practices and develop your technical skills. Over time, you'll gain exposure to more complex tasks and technologies as you build your experience.

What is an Associate Computer Science professional?

An Associate Computer Science professional typically holds an associate degree in computer science or a related field and works in entry-level positions within the tech industry. They are responsible for assisting with software development, troubleshooting, maintaining computer systems, and supporting IT teams. These professionals often work under the supervision of more experienced engineers or developers and may contribute to coding, testing, and basic technical support. The role is a great starting point for those looking to build a career in technology and can lead to more advanced opportunities with experience and further education.

Is an Associates in computer science useful?

An associate's degree in computer science provides foundational knowledge of programming, algorithms, and systems, which can help qualify for entry-level roles such as support technician or junior developer. It can also serve as a stepping stone to a bachelor's degree or specialized certifications, increasing job opportunities in the tech field.

What can you do with an associate's degree in computer science?

An associate's degree in computer science prepares individuals for entry-level roles such as computer support specialist, help desk technician, or network technician. It provides foundational skills in programming, troubleshooting, and basic networking, often enabling employment in IT departments or technical support environments.

Job Title: Senior Associate, Quality Engineering

Job Code: 38122

Job Location: Cincinnati, OH

Job Schedule: 4/10 (Mon-Thurs): Employees will work 10 hour days, 4 days per week 

Job Description: 

  • Develop and implement quality processes and procedures using statistical quality control statistics and analyses 

  • Collaborate with both internal (Operations, Engineering, and Program Management) as well as external customers to ensure quality standards are in place and are being properly executed 

  • Determine root cause for products or materials that do not meet required standards and specifications and implement effective corrective action as needed  

  • Write inspection procedures and assist in reviewing and evaluating in-process rejections and obtaining proper product dispositions  

  • Analyze quality performance for factory and collaborate with Operations Engineers to develop improvement plans for identified problem areas  

  • Serve as primary customer Quality interface which may include having to conduct customer business briefings 

 Qualifications: 

  • To be eligable, applicants must be pursuing a master's degree in industrial engineering, Electrical Engineering, Mechanical Engineering, Computer Science, Quality Engineering, Manufacturing Engineering, Quality Management, Quality Sciences or related field or have completed their master’s degree within the last 12 months, regardless of age.   

 Preferred Skills: 

  •  Knowledge of Six Sigma, LEAN, and/or simulation tools like Arena, CAD, and/or AutoCAD
